Top locations to stay in Hodenhagen
Some of the great areas to stay in when visiting Hodenhagen, Lower Saxony, Germany, are Walsrode, Bad Fallingbostel, and Essel. Walsrode is renowned for its wildlife parks, Bad Fallingbostel offers charming gardens, and Essel features delightful local attractions. For first-time visitors, Walsrode is particularly appealing due to its family-friendly nature and rich natural experiences.
- WalsrodeOpens in a new window: Walsrode is an enchanting destination, especially for wildlife enthusiasts. It's home to the renowned Walsrode Bird Park, one of the largest bird parks in the world, where you can marvel at a stunning variety of bird species in beautifully landscaped surroundings. The town also offers charming parks and gardens, perfect for leisurely strolls. If you're looking to immerse yourself in nature, the nearby Lüneburg Heath is a fantastic place for hiking and enjoying stunning landscapes. With its friendly atmosphere and proximity to nature, Walsrode makes for a delightful place to stay.
- Bad FallingbostelOpens in a new window: Bad Fallingbostel is a lovely spa town that invites relaxation and rejuvenation. Known for its wellness facilities and therapeutic spas, this area is perfect for those seeking a peaceful retreat. You can unwind in the natural thermal baths or take a leisurely bike ride along the scenic trails that wind through the surrounding countryside. The town's charming architecture and local shops add to its appeal, making it a great spot for a tranquil getaway.
- EsselOpens in a new window: Essel is a small, picturesque village that offers a unique glimpse into rural life in Lower Saxony. Known for its friendly vibe, this area is ideal for those who enjoy a slower pace. The village is surrounded by lush landscapes, making it perfect for outdoor activities like hiking and cycling. While it may not have extensive shopping or nightlife options, its charm lies in its simplicity, providing a peaceful escape from the hustle and bustle of larger towns.

Best time to go to Hodenhagen
Hodenhagen experiences its lowest average temperature in January, at 35.2°F (1.8°C), while July to August are the hottest months, with an average temperature of 66.0°F (18.9°C). July tends to be the wettest month. The peak travel months to visit Hodenhagen are June to August, which see a higher number of tourists. During this peak period, the weather is mostly sunny, accompanied by light rainfall. In contrast, February, November, and December are ideal if you're looking for a calmer vacation, marked by light rainfall and mostly cloudy conditions.
